Publication number: 20230252173Abstract: Systems and methods are provided for detecting an object region in an image and encrypting/decrypting a detected object region. The system comprises three main components: a database server, a data analytics system and a standard dashboard. The database server may further comprise a distributed database server and a key store database server. The data analytics system is executed by a computer processor configured to apply a multi-head self-supervised learning-based classifier to detect object information captured by the image. The data analytics system further comprise a privacy processing component that is configured to selectively encrypt the detected object using an encryption key following the advanced encryption standard with cipher block chaining mode (AES-CBC).Type: ApplicationFiled: April 1, 2022Publication date: August 10, 2023Applicant: Fractal Analytics Private LimitedInventors: Suraj Amonkar, Abhishek Chopde, Prankur Rusia, Kunal Singh, Mohnish Raju Jain, Souvik Mandal

Patent number: 11373106Abstract: System and method of detecting friction in a website comprising a plurality of webpages and links includes a database sever, an application executed by a processor, and a management dashboard. The application extracts text data and web usage data from the website, segments the website into three funnel stages, identifies an anomaly in the web usage data, quantifies the impacts of the webpages and links, identifies the friction and the underlying root cause, and displays the friction in the management dashboard.Type: GrantFiled: February 18, 2020Date of Patent: June 28, 2022Assignee: Fractal Analytics Private LimitedInventors: Onil Chavan, Arpan Dasgupta, Karan Gusani, Nishant Sinha

Patent number: 10956808Abstract: Some embodiments are associated with a system and method for deep learning unsupervised anomaly detection in Internet of Things (IoT) sensor networks or manufacturing execution systems. The system and method use an ensemble of a plurality of generative adversarial networks for anomaly detection.Type: GrantFiled: March 12, 2020Date of Patent: March 23, 2021Assignee: Fractal Analytics Private LimitedInventors: Shivam Bhardwaj, Nitish Pant, Nikhil Fernandes, Soudip Roy Chowdhury
